HCR notes the site and occasion of the first “Memorial Day” in the United States.

“It was there, [at Arlington National Cemetery — once the estate of Confederate General Robert E. Lee], on May 30, 1868, that the first official Memorial Day ceremony took place. In those days the observance was called “Decoration Day” and was widely celebrated after the war as people put flowers on the graves of the war dead.”
